Masami Hagiya is a scholar working on Molecular Biology, Computational Theory and Mathematics and Artificial Intelligence. According to data from OpenAlex, Masami Hagiya has authored 65 papers receiving a total of 896 ind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Molecular Biology, 19 papers in Computational Theory and Mathematics and 18 papers in Artificial Intelligence. Recurrent topics in Masami Hagiya’s work include Advanced biosensing and bioanalysis techniques (22 papers), DNA and Biological Computing (19 papers) and Formal Methods in Verification (14 papers). Masami Hagiya is often cited by papers focused on Advanced biosensing and bioanalysis techniques (22 papers), DNA and Biological Computing (19 papers) and Formal Methods in Verification (14 papers). Masami Hagiya collaborates with scholars based in Japan, Singapore and Canada. Masami Hagiya's co-authors include Satoshi Kobayashi, Satoshi Murata, Hirohide Saito, Akihiko Konagaya, Kensaku Sakamoto, Daisuke Kiga, Ken Komiya, Shigeyuki Yokoyama, Takashi Yokomori and Nathanaël Aubert-Kato and has published in prestigious journals such as Science, Proceedings of the National Academy of Sciences and Nano Letters.
